It looks like there is "no antlerless harvest on National Forest Service property" during the general season unless you have a MLDP tag.

General Season
Nov. 5, 2022 - Jan. 1, 2023
Antlerless Deer Nov. 5-27, antlerless by MLDP tag or hunting license tag, no antlerless harvest on National Forest Service property; Nov. 28-Jan. 1, antlerless by MLDP tag only.
